The Very Beginning
School owner Amy Boyd moved from her sweltering hometown of Houston to Austin in 1991 to attend the University of Texas at Austin for vocal performance, buying her first home in Cedar Park in 1998. After college, she left music for a few years to work as Directory of Online Community Relations for Origin Systems (an Electronic Arts studio) before returning to music a few years later, armed with a resume full of marketing and business experience. It was the perfect recipe for accidentally creating a music school.
Lessons out of the Spare Room
In 2008, our first guitar, bass, and voice students took lessons in a spare bedroom in Cedar Park while cats made themselves comfy in guitar cases and parents hung out in the living room. The school was initially called "Guitar Austin" - which in retrospect wasn't a great name since a) we taught more than guitar, and b) we weren't actually in Austin. At the time, we were also working with several local jambands, so the school was renamed Sense & Color School of Music, after a lyric from the Grateful Dead song Terrapin Station*.
Over the next few years, word-of-mouth grew, and finally in June 2012 - narrowly avoiding the wrath of the HOA - we moved into our first commercial location on Brushy Creek, in the heart of Cedar Park. It had a lovely view of the dumpster, but it was home!

COVID and the move to Leander
When COVID hit in 2020, we kept the music going through Zoom lessons, and rather than continue to pay rent on an unused building, we left our Cedar Park location. In 2021, as the world emerged from their homes, we found and purchased our beautiful new forever home in the Parkside Commons complex on S. Bagdad Rd in Leander, TX, next to Robin Bledsoe Park—just a few minutes from Cedar Park and Leander High School in one direction, and Liberty Hill in the other. Goodbye city life, hello hill country!
The Final Name Change
The name Sense & Color was cool in a jamband environment, but it wasn't the most memorable for a music school in the 'burbs. After *years* of deliberation, the perfect forever name finally presented itself in January 2026! Vivid is short, memorable, and easy to spell, and it captures everything we strive for: bold, bright, eager, and artistic. Just like our students!
So as of February 2026, Vivid School of Music was born. Same owner, same location, same everything - just a different name and infinitely cooler logo. So long Sense & Color, and thanks for all the fish!
